Description

The residence is a small gable-roof log springhouse that was built circa 1830. It features full-dovetail notches, weatherboarded sheathing on the flush gable ends, board-and-batten door in the gable end fastened with strap hinges, and a hewn-rafter roof joined with pegs. More information about this photograph can be found on page 301 of the book The Architectural Heritage of Chatham County, North Carolina written by Rachel Osborn and Ruth Selden-Sturgill.
